summ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orwiz <wiz>2001-02-19 15:14:58 +0000
committerwiz <wiz>2001-02-19 15:14:58 +0000
commit5a1d624aae6df0bd9023b7720f057e60766ee157 (patch)
tree7f5c4987f066cca2e8cfd353ad0255a1d8234798
parent98509166dbb6b0b1f8f6ee0ea1413606438fd819 (diff)
downloadpkgsrc-5a1d624aae6df0bd9023b7720f057e60766ee157.tar.gz
Update to 1.40b: Support for on-demand decompression.
Update provided by Dieter Baron in private mail.
-rw-r--r--textproc/makeztxt/Makefile17
-rw-r--r--textproc/makeztxt/files/md54
-rw-r--r--textproc/makeztxt/files/patch-sum5
-rw-r--r--textproc/makeztxt/patches/patch-aa30
-rw-r--r--textproc/makeztxt/patches/patch-ab13
-rw-r--r--textproc/makeztxt/patches/patch-ac12
6 files changed, 68 insertions, 13 deletions
diff --git a/textproc/makeztxt/Makefile b/textproc/makeztxt/Makefile
index d7b8a40b295..a29620a45ec 100644
--- a/textproc/makeztxt/Makefile
+++ b/textproc/makeztxt/Makefile
@@ -1,7 +1,8 @@
-# $NetBSD: Makefile,v 1.3 2001/02/17 17:37:34 wiz Exp $
+# $NetBSD: Makefile,v 1.4 2001/02/19 15:14:58 wiz Exp $
+#
DISTNAME= ${PKGNAME}-src
-PKGNAME= ${PRG}-1.10
+PKGNAME= makeztxt-1.40b
WRKSRC= ${WRKDIR}/${PKGNAME}
CATEGORIES= textproc converters
MASTER_SITES= ${MASTER_SITE_SOURCEFORGE:=gutenpalm/}
@@ -10,17 +11,11 @@ MAINTAINER= rh@netbsd.org
HOMEPAGE= http://gutenpalm.sourceforge.net/makeztxt.php
COMMENT= ASCII text to Palm zTXT database converter
-PRG= makeztxt
-
-do-build:
- cd ${WRKSRC} && \
- ${CC} ${CFLAGS} -I. -o ${PRG} ${PRG}.c ${LDFLAGS} -lz
-
do-install:
- ${INSTALL_PROGRAM} ${WRKSRC}/${PRG} ${PREFIX}/bin
- ${INSTALL_DATA_DIR} ${PREFIX}/share/doc/${PRG}
+ ${INSTALL_PROGRAM} ${WRKSRC}/makeztxt ${PREFIX}/bin
+ ${INSTALL_DATA_DIR} ${PREFIX}/share/doc/makeztxt
.for doc in COPYING ChangeLog README
- ${INSTALL_DATA} ${WRKSRC}/${doc} ${PREFIX}/share/doc/${PRG}
+ ${INSTALL_DATA} ${WRKSRC}/${doc} ${PREFIX}/share/doc/makeztxt
.endfor
.include "../../mk/bsd.pkg.mk"
diff --git a/textproc/makeztxt/files/md5 b/textproc/makeztxt/files/md5
index e908d1a5e80..44f97dd062e 100644
--- a/textproc/makeztxt/files/md5
+++ b/textproc/makeztxt/files/md5
@@ -1,3 +1,3 @@
-$NetBSD: md5,v 1.1.1.1 2001/01/21 22:44:16 rh Exp $
+$NetBSD: md5,v 1.2 2001/02/19 15:14:58 wiz Exp $
-MD5 (makeztxt-1.10-src.tar.gz) = 6309743860f5f2f6abd867497dfaeb7e
+MD5 (makeztxt-1.40b-src.tar.gz) = a44b8ea356c01fb17f598f0ea98a195d
diff --git a/textproc/makeztxt/files/patch-sum b/textproc/makeztxt/files/patch-sum
new file mode 100644
index 00000000000..9867c1d3ed7
--- /dev/null
+++ b/textproc/makeztxt/files/patch-sum
@@ -0,0 +1,5 @@
+$NetBSD: patch-sum,v 1.1 2001/02/19 15:14:58 wiz Exp $
+
+MD5 (patch-aa) = 900ebce055bb838275711640789f96f0
+MD5 (patch-ab) = 99ccfc89ad9c0ffdce817c204eb956b7
+MD5 (patch-ac) = b6a00729a5964ae4dcb8fd2f25bf7dc2
diff --git a/textproc/makeztxt/patches/patch-aa b/textproc/makeztxt/patches/patch-aa
new file mode 100644
index 00000000000..3bf15965598
--- /dev/null
+++ b/textproc/makeztxt/patches/patch-aa
@@ -0,0 +1,30 @@
+$NetBSD: patch-aa,v 1.1 2001/02/19 15:14:59 wiz Exp $
+
+--- Makefile.orig Fri Feb 16 20:23:19 2001
++++ Makefile Fri Feb 16 20:23:21 2001
+@@ -7,8 +7,9 @@
+ LIBS = -lz -lztxt
+ INCLUDE = -I../common -I.
+
+-CC = gcc
+-CFLAGS = -Wall -O2 -pipe $(INCLUDE)
++#CC = gcc
++#CFLAGS = -Wall -O2 -pipe $(INCLUDE)
++CFLAGS += $(INCLUDE)
+
+ # If you're compiling on a Sun (with gcc), you'll need this
+ #CFLAGS += -fpack-struct
+@@ -32,11 +33,11 @@
+ $(CC) -Llibztxt -o makeztxt $(OBJS) $(LIBS)
+
+ libztxt::
+- +make -C libztxt all
++ cd libztxt && ${MAKE} all
+
+ # Cleaning and Makefile maintainence
+ clean:
+- make -C libztxt clean
++ cd libztxt && ${MAKE} clean
+ -rm -f *.o *~
+
+ distclean: clean
diff --git a/textproc/makeztxt/patches/patch-ab b/textproc/makeztxt/patches/patch-ab
new file mode 100644
index 00000000000..8c46e37efed
--- /dev/null
+++ b/textproc/makeztxt/patches/patch-ab
@@ -0,0 +1,13 @@
+$NetBSD: patch-ab,v 1.1 2001/02/19 15:14:59 wiz Exp $
+
+--- libztxt/Makefile.orig Fri Feb 16 20:21:12 2001
++++ libztxt/Makefile Fri Feb 16 20:21:43 2001
+@@ -8,7 +8,7 @@
+
+ INCLUDE = -I../../common -I..
+
+-CC = gcc
++#CC = gcc
+ CFLAGS += $(INCLUDE)
+
+ SRC = ztxt_add_regex.c ztxt_generate_db.c ztxt_list_bookmarks.c \
diff --git a/textproc/makeztxt/patches/patch-ac b/textproc/makeztxt/patches/patch-ac
new file mode 100644
index 00000000000..8f92352c7c6
--- /dev/null
+++ b/textproc/makeztxt/patches/patch-ac
@@ -0,0 +1,12 @@
+$NetBSD: patch-ac,v 1.1 2001/02/19 15:14:59 wiz Exp $
+
+--- libztxt/ztxt_set.c.orig Fri Feb 16 20:21:59 2001
++++ libztxt/ztxt_set.c Fri Feb 16 20:22:13 2001
+@@ -25,6 +25,7 @@
+ */
+
+ #include <string.h>
++#include <sys/types.h>
+ #include <netinet/in.h>
+ #include "ztxt.h"
+